Millions of Windows computers around the world, including laptops used daily in Kenya, contain a permanent digital identifier that many users have never heard of.
Known as the Global Device ID (GDID), the identifier is automatically created when Windows is installed and remains tied to the computer for its entire lifetime.
GDID attracted public attention after Microsoft referenced it in a legal complaint related to an investigation into an alleged member of Scattered Spider, a loosely organised cybercrime group known for targeting major organisations through sophisticated social engineering attacks.
Scattered Spider is not linked to any government and is believed to comprise primarily young, English-speaking hackers from the United States and the United Kingdom, although law enforcement agencies have arrested suspects in several countries.
The group specialises in manipulating IT help desks and employees into granting access to corporate systems.
Once inside, its members are accused of stealing sensitive data, extorting victims and, in some cases, deploying ransomware. The group has been linked to cyberattacks targeting organisations in the telecommunications, retail, technology, aviation, insurance and casino industries.
According to the court filing, the GDID is automatically assigned to each Windows installation and is designed to persist throughout the device's lifetime, allowing Microsoft to distinguish one Windows installation from another across supported services.
The identifier became a focus of discussion after reports indicated Microsoft used historical records associated with the GDID, alongside other technical data, to help investigators link activity to a specific Windows installation.
However, the complaint did not suggest that the GDID bypasses encryption, virtual private networks (VPNs) or other privacy tools. Nor did Microsoft describe the identifier as a tool for monitoring everything users do on their computers. Instead, the company says the GDID is intended for security-related purposes and is not used for advertising or tracking users across apps and websites.
For many Windows users, the revelation has raised an important question: Can Microsoft, or anyone else, track your computer using this permanent ID, even if you use a VPN?
What is Microsoft's Global Device ID?
According to Microsoft, the Global Device ID (GDID) is a unique identifier assigned to every Windows installation.
Unlike your computer's name, IP address or advertising ID, the GDID is designed to remain permanently associated with the device.
Microsoft says the identifier helps Windows recognise a device securely and supports security-related functions, particularly when communicating with Microsoft's cloud services.
The company maintains that the identifier is not intended for advertising, profiling or tracking users across apps and websites.
Why was it suddenly revealed?
The GDID has existed within Windows for years but attracted little public attention.
Following questions from researchers and privacy advocates, Microsoft on Thursday confirmed that the GDID is a legitimate Windows feature and explained its intended purpose.
Can you turn it off?
Unlike Microsoft's advertising ID, which users can disable through Windows privacy settings, the GDID cannot be reset or switched off.
Microsoft says this is intentional, because the identifier is used for device security rather than advertising; allowing users to change it would undermine its reliability.
The identifier therefore remains tied to the device throughout its operational life.
Does it mean Microsoft can track everything you do? Not necessarily. A common misconception is that a permanent device identifier automatically allows someone to monitor everything a user does online.
Privacy experts say that is not how the GDID works. The identifier itself does not reveal:
  • Your browsing history.
  • Your files.
  • Your location.
  • Your passwords.
  • Your messages.
  • The websites you visit.
  • Instead, it acts more like a permanent serial number that software and services can use to recognise a specific device.
    Whether it can be linked to a person's activity depends on how it is used by the operating system or applications.
    Microsoft says it uses the identifier only for security-related purposes.
    Does a VPN hide the GDID?
    One of the biggest questions following the disclosure is whether using a Virtual Private Network (VPN) prevents the identifier from being seen.

    The answer is no. A VPN encrypts your internet traffic and hides your public IP address from websites and internet service providers.
    However, it does not remove or alter identifiers built into your operating system.
    If Windows or Microsoft software communicates with Microsoft's servers as part of legitimate security or device-management processes, the GDID can still identify that particular computer regardless of whether the internet connection passes through a VPN.
    In other words, a VPN hides where your internet traffic appears to come from while the GDID identifies which device is communicating. The two serve entirely different purposes.
    Modern computers already contain several unique identifiers, including:
  • MAC addresses for network adapters.
  • Motherboard serial numbers.
  • Storage drive serial numbers.
  • TPM (Trusted Platform Module) identifiers.
  • BIOS or UEFI serial numbers.
  • The GDID is another device identifier created specifically by Windows. Unlike a MAC address, which can sometimes be changed or hidden, Microsoft says the GDID is designed to remain permanent.
    Should Kenyan users be worried?
    For most Windows users, cybersecurity experts say there is no immediate reason for alarm.
    Permanent identifiers are common across modern technology. Android phones, iPhones, gaming consoles, smart TVs and enterprise computers all use various hardware or software identifiers to improve security, licensing and fraud prevention.
    However, privacy advocates argue that greater transparency is important whenever operating systems include identifiers that users cannot disable.
    Like most major technology companies, Microsoft can disclose certain user information or device-related records when required to do so under valid legal processes, such as court orders, subpoenas or law enforcement requests.
    The recent Scattered Spider case illustrates how device identifiers and historical account records may be used as part of a criminal investigation, rather than for routine monitoring of users.
    The disclosure has also prompted some users to question whether switching to Apple's Mac computers would offer greater privacy. However, cybersecurity experts note that changing operating systems does not eliminate device identifiers.
    macOS devices, like Windows PCs, contain unique hardware and software identifiers used for security, device management and services such as Apple's Find My network. The key difference lies in how each company manages and discloses information about those identifiers, rather than whether such identifiers exist at all.
    But if you are looking for a system that is completely invisible to its manufacturer, neither Windows nor macOS is designed for that. Both platforms are built for cloud-connected experiences that require unique device identification to function. If total anonymity is the goal, users typically turn to hardened versions of Linux or specialised privacy-focused operating systems.
    Why Microsoft uses permanent Device IDs
    Microsoft says permanent device identifiers help support several security functions, including:
  • Detecting compromised devices.
  • Preventing fraud.
  • Improving device authentication.
  • Strengthening enterprise security.
  • Protecting Microsoft accounts from abuse.
  • The company stresses that the GDID is not an advertising identifier and is not used to track users across websites or applications.
    The disclosure of the GDID has renewed discussion about transparency in modern operating systems.
    As computers become more connected through cloud services and artificial intelligence, experts say users increasingly want to know what identifiers exist on their devices and how they are used.
